YJV cable, full name is copper core crosslinked polyethylene insulated polyvinyl chloride sheathed power cable, is an important product in the field of power transmission. Its conductors are made of high-purity copper materials, with excellent conductivity, which can effectively reduce the power transmission loss and ensure stable and efficient power transmission. The crosslinked polyethylene insulating layer has excellent electrical insulation, can withstand high voltages, and has good heat resistance. The long-term working temperature of the cable conductor can reach 90℃, and when short-circuited (up to 5 seconds), the maximum temperature does not exceed 250℃. The outer layer of polyvinyl chloride sheath gives the cable good wear, moisture and corrosion resistance, enhances mechanical strength and extends service life. This cable is suitable for fixed laying of distribution networks or industrial equipment with a rated power frequency of 0.6/1kV or below. It is often used in indoors, tunnels, cable trenches and pipelines, and can also be buried in loose soil. It is widely used in urban underground power grids, factory power supply, commercial and civil buildings and other scenarios, and is a reliable power transmission choice.

Advanced Design for Optimal Performance
- Copper Conductor: The oxygen-free copper core provides exceptional electrical conductivity (≤0.0172 Ω·mm²/m) and low resistance, minimizing energy loss and supporting reliable power distribution in medium-voltage systems (up to 35kV). Its high tensile strength ensures durability during installation and operation.
- XLPE Insulation: Cross-linked polyethylene offers superior thermal resistance (rated for 90°C continuous use) and dielectric strength, protecting against moisture, chemicals, and electrical stress. This insulation enhances long-term stability and reduces the risk of breakdowns in demanding environments.
- PVC Sheath: The outer polyvinyl chloride layer provides robust protection against abrasion, UV radiation, and environmental contaminants, making YJV suitable for both indoor and outdoor installations, including direct burial in soil.

Performance and Compliance
- Electrical Stability: Rated for 6/10kV and 26/35kV systems, with short-circuit withstand temperatures of 250°C, ensuring reliable operation under extreme conditions.
- Environmental Resistance: Resistant to moisture, oil, and chemicals, YJV meets IEC 60502 and GB/T 12706 standards, making it suitable for harsh industrial and outdoor environments.
- Safety and Durability: The combination of XLPE insulation and PVC sheath ensures fire resistance, low smoke emission, and a service life of over 30 years, reducing maintenance costs.
